Three Partners Named to ‘Enforcement Elite’
October 31, 2025
Securities Docket has named Investigations & White Collar Defense practice co-chairs Brad Bondi and Ken Herzinger and Litigation partner Renato Mariotti to its 2025 list of the “Enforcement Elite.”
The list of top securities enforcement defense counsel “honors professionals who not only have the right stuff to handle bet-the-company matters but are also the kind of defensive specialists critical to have on speed-dial should the SEC’s Division of Enforcement come calling.”
Brad, who is based in the firm’s Washington, D.C. and New York offices, has been described by the media as a “high-powered litigator,” a reputation earned through his two decades of experience leading some of the most high-profile and high-stakes matters in the country. He focuses on securities-related financial investigations (before the SEC and DOJ) and complex litigation.
Ken, who is based in San Francisco, has reached many successful resolutions with the SEC for high-profile clients, including public companies, broker-dealers and investment advisers.
Renato, who is based in Chicago, focuses on complex, high-stakes litigation. He has tried and won more than 20 civil and criminal cases in federal and state court.
